    Jonathan M.

    Amazing soul food! You can never go wrong with Simp's. It's that type a food you take a bite and automatically close your eyes and start shakin your head it tastes so good. This place was in my home town of Galveston for lots of years. After a hurricane many years ago it moved to La Marque. They serve cafeteria style. Today I went in and got a country style rib plate. It's served on a bed of white rice. I had it with the country gravy. For sides I had collard greens and yams. A cornbread muffin is included as well. Got it to go. Always delicious! So very flavorful. In my opinion one plate of theirs is big enough for two people. They serve large portions. Amazing food and huge portions. A plate will run you about $13.

    Pretty good soul food in Galveston County, although there isn't a lot of competition. When you arrive, be prepared for a short wait through the cafeteria style line and make sure you talk through the holes in the plexiglass, servers are not good at reading lips. Usually there are at least 10 entree choices, and nearly 12 different veggies. Desserts are toward the end, by the register, and they usually have peach cobbler, various cakes and pies. If you're looking for a meal under $10, you don't have many options. Many customers order one of the sandwiches for $8.50, such as shrimp sandwiches or pork chop sandwiches. You could also order a small gumbo. The fountain drinks are a little on the high side, for a hole in the wall that is, at $2.50 each. The good news is that the prices include all sales tax. On my recent visit, I had the 2 meat dinner, with ox tails and fried shrimp. The shrimp were not the biggest ones they had, because they gave me bottom of the bin ones, while my colleague behind me in line received the bigger fresher ones in the next bucket the brought out. They were still lightly breaded and pretty good. The ox tails were even worse. They gave me about 11 small pieces which consisted of mostly bone. As far as the sides, I tried the mac and cheese and green beans. A few of the beans still had the stem on them, so watch out for hard pieces. The mac n cheese was better. However, as my colleague also noticed, the sides were pretty bland. The cornbread is very sweet and you taste alnost more sugar than corn in these. If I come back anytime soon, I''d probably try the homemade links, the pork chops or the enchiladas and one of the delicious looking desserts.
